What problem does it solve?

This skill solves the problem of fragmented or unverified code implementation by providing a structured, checkpoint-driven framework for executing development plans.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Checkpoint-Driven Execution: Ensures every step of a plan is reviewed, executed, and verified before moving forward.
  • Safety Guardrails: Enforces strict stop conditions when blockers or uncertainties arise, preventing guesswork.
  • Workflow Integration: Seamlessly coordinates with git worktree management and development completion skills to maintain a clean repository state.
